Smoked Meat and Cheese Rolls - a Quick and Tasty Delicacy

Preparation time: 15 minutes
Baking time: 30-35 minutes
Total time: 50 minutes
Number of servings: 6-8

Ingredients:
- 350 g smoked kaiser (thinly sliced)
- 500 g puff pastry (preferably store-bought for a quick recipe)
- 4 tablespoons of broth
- 200 g cottage cheese (or telemea, depending on your preference)
- 1 egg (for brushing)
- Salt and pepper to taste

Step-by-Step Preparation:

1. Thawing the Dough:
The first step in preparing these delicious rolls is to let the puff pastry thaw. It is ideal to take it out of the freezer about 30 minutes before use so that it is easy to handle. If you are using fresh dough, make sure it has been properly chilled.

2. Preparing the Ingredients:
While the dough is thawing, you can prepare the other ingredients. Slice the kaiser into thin pieces if it is not already sliced. This will ensure an even distribution of flavor in the rolls. Also, prepare the cheese; you can mash it with a fork to make it easier to spread.

3. Dividing the Dough:
Once the dough is thawed, divide it into two equal parts. This will make it easier to work with each part, ensuring that your rolls will have a uniform shape.

4. Assembling the Rolls:
On each piece of dough, spread 2 tablespoons of broth evenly. This sauce will provide moisture and intense flavor. Then, place slices of kaiser to cover almost the entire surface. Don’t hesitate to add a generous amount, as the smoked flavor will be the star of the rolls. Then sprinkle the cottage cheese over the kaiser, followed by a pinch of salt and pepper to taste.

5. Rolling the Dough:
Once you have arranged all the ingredients, start rolling the dough carefully from the bottom edge to the opposite end. Make sure the roll is tight but not too tight, so as not to ruin the structure of the dough. After forming the roll, cut it into slices about 1 cm thick.

6. Preparing for Baking:
Line a baking tray with parchment paper. Arrange the roll slices on the prepared tray, leaving a small space between them to allow for expansion during baking. Beat the egg and brush each slice with it for a golden and shiny crust.

7. Baking:
Preheat the oven to 180°C (350°F) and place the tray in the oven. Let the rolls bake for 30-35 minutes or until they become golden and crispy. It’s the perfect time to enjoy the delicious aroma that will fill your kitchen.

8. Serving:
Once baked, let the rolls cool for a few minutes before serving. They are excellent warm but also at room temperature. You can serve them alongside a fresh salad to balance the rich flavor of the smoked meat or with a garlic yogurt sauce, which adds a touch of freshness.

Practical Tips:
- You can also try other types of cheese, such as mozzarella or cheddar, to add another layer of flavor.
- Substitute the kaiser with other types of cold cuts or even roasted vegetables for a vegetarian version.
- Add spices like oregano or marjoram to the cheese for an extra flavor boost.

Frequently Asked Questions:
1. Can I use another type of dough?
Yes, you can use pizza dough or even bread dough, but the texture will be different.

2. How can I store the rolls?
The rolls can be stored in the fridge in an airtight container for 2-3 days. You can reheat them in the oven to restore their crispy texture.

3. What drinks pair well with these rolls?
A dry white wine or a pale beer are perfect to accompany these appetizers.
